El Naranjo

Restaurant in Austin - 5.24 mi

El Naranjo, which is located in Austin, Texas, is a restaurant that serves traditional Mexican cuisine and cocktails. El Naranjo is known for its salsa, moles, and their very own house-made tortilla made from heirloom corn imported from Mexico nixtamalized and ground every day at the restaurant. Bread sold here is also made in-house, to ensure that it is always fresh. And when they cook the food you order, they make sure to use only fresh ingredients. Emmer & Rye

Restaurant in Austin - 5.36 mi

Emmer & Rye is a heritage grain-focused restaurant in downtown Austin's Rainey Street district. Their farm-to-table concept highlights locally-sourced heritage grains finely grounded on an Italian mill. Enjoy a menu featuring classic brunch fare, small bites, appetizers, entrees, and desserts.
